1. ആമുഖം
This manual provides detailed instructions for the Waveshare 2-inch LCD Display Module. This module features an IPS screen with a 240x320 resolution, an embedded ST7789 controller, and communicates via a Serial Peripheral Interface (SPI). It is designed for integration with various microcontrollers and development boards, including Raspberry Pi, Arduino, and ESP32.

Image 1.1: The Waveshare 2-inch LCD Display Module, highlighting its key features like the ST7789 driver, SPI interface, IPS technology, 240x320 resolution, and 262K color support.
2. സവിശേഷതകൾ
- ഡിസ്പ്ലേ തരം: IPS screen, 2-inch diagonal.
- റെസലൂഷൻ: 240 × 320 pixels.
- കൺട്രോളർ: Embedded ST7789 driver.
- ഇൻ്റർഫേസ്: SPI (Serial Peripheral Interface), requiring minimal GPIO pins.
- വർണ്ണ ആഴം: 262K colors (RGB).
- ബാക്ക്ലൈറ്റ്: എൽഇഡി.
- ഓപ്പറേറ്റിംഗ് വോളിയംtage: 3.3V / 5V compatible.
- അനുയോജ്യത: Designed for use with Raspberry Pi, Jetson Nano, Arduino, STM32, and similar platforms.

Image 2.1: Visual summary of the display module's core features, including size, resolution, color depth, interface type, and driver IC.
3. പാക്കേജ് ഉള്ളടക്കം
The standard package for the Waveshare 2-inch LCD Display Module includes the following items:
- 1x Waveshare 2-inch LCD Display Module
- 1x Connection Cable (typically a 8-pin ribbon cable with female-to-female jumpers)

Image 3.1: The display module and its accompanying connection cable as typically found in the product package.
4 സ്പെസിഫിക്കേഷനുകൾ
| പരാമീറ്റർ | മൂല്യം |
|---|---|
| ഓപ്പറേറ്റിംഗ് വോളിയംtage | 3.3V / 5V |
| റെസലൂഷൻ | 240 × 320 പിക്സലുകൾ |
| ആശയവിനിമയ ഇൻ്റർഫേസ് | 4-വയർ എസ്പിഐ |
| ഡിസ്പ്ലേ വലിപ്പം | 30.60 × 40.80 മിമി |
| ഡിസ്പ്ലേ പാനൽ | ഐ.പി.എസ് |
| പിക്സൽ വലിപ്പം | 0.0975 × 0.0975 മിമി |
| ഡ്രൈവർ ഐ.സി | ST7789VW സ്പെസിഫിക്കേഷനുകൾ |
| മൊഡ്യൂൾ വലിപ്പം | 58.0 × 35.0 മിമി |

Image 4.1: A visual representation of the module's technical specifications.
5. Pinout and Interface Description
The module utilizes an SPI control interface, requiring specific pin connections for proper operation. Below is a description of each pin:
| പിൻ | വിവരണം |
|---|---|
| വി.സി.സി | Power input (3.3V / 5V) |
| ജിഎൻഡി | ഗ്രൗണ്ട് |
| DIN | SPI Data Input (MOSI) |
| CLK | SPI Clock Input (SCK) |
| CS | Chip Select, low active |
| DC | ഡാറ്റ/കമാൻഡ് തിരഞ്ഞെടുക്കൽ (ഡാറ്റയ്ക്ക് ഉയർന്നത്, കമാൻഡിന് കുറവ്) |
| ആർഎസ്ടി | റീസെറ്റ്, കുറവ് സജീവമാണ് |
| BL | ബാക്ക്ലൈറ്റ് നിയന്ത്രണം |

Image 5.1: Pin definitions and their functions on the display module.
6. Setup and Hardware Connection
This section details how to connect the 2-inch LCD Display Module to common development boards.
6.1. Connecting with Raspberry Pi
Follow the diagram below for connecting the display module to a Raspberry Pi board. Ensure correct pin mapping for VCC, GND, DIN (MOSI), CLK (SCK), CS, DC, RST, and BL.

Image 6.1: Connection diagram for Raspberry Pi. Note the specific GPIO pins used for SPI communication and control.
6.2. Connecting with Arduino Board
Refer to the following diagram for connecting the display module to an Arduino board. Pay attention to the SPI pins and control pins on your specific Arduino model.

Image 6.2: Connection diagram for Arduino. Ensure proper voltage levels and pin assignments.
7. പ്രവർത്തന നിർദ്ദേശങ്ങൾ
Once the hardware connections are established, the display module requires software configuration to function. Waveshare provides development resources and example code for various platforms.
7.1. Software Libraries and Exampലെസ്
It is recommended to use the official Waveshare development resources, which typically include:
- Libraries for ST7789 driver.
- Example code for Raspberry Pi, Arduino, STM32, etc.
These resources usually contain functions for initializing the display, drawing pixels, lines, shapes, text, and displaying images. Consult the specific documentation provided with the development resources for detailed API usage.
7.2. Basic Display Initialization Sequence
A typical initialization sequence in software involves:
- Powering up the module (VCC and GND).
- Asserting the RST (Reset) pin.
- Sending initialization commands to the ST7789 driver via SPI.
- Configuring display orientation and color mode.
- Enabling the backlight (BL pin).
8. പരിപാലനം
The Waveshare 2-inch LCD Display Module is a robust electronic component designed for long-term use with minimal maintenance. Adhering to the following guidelines will help ensure its longevity:
- കൈകാര്യം ചെയ്യൽ: Always handle the module by its edges to avoid touching the display surface or electronic components.
- വൃത്തിയാക്കൽ: If the display surface requires cleaning, use a soft, lint-free cloth. For stubborn marks, lightly dampen the cloth with distilled water or an electronics-safe screen cleaner. Avoid abrasive materials or harsh chemicals.
- സംഭരണം: Store the module in a dry, anti-static environment, away from direct sunlight and extreme temperatures.
- വൈദ്യുതി വിതരണം: വൈദ്യുതി വിതരണം വോളിയം ഉറപ്പാക്കുകtage is within the specified 3.3V to 5V range. Over-voltage can damage the module.
- സ്റ്റാറ്റിക് ഇലക്ട്രിസിറ്റി: Take precautions against electrostatic discharge (ESD) when handling the module, as static can damage sensitive electronic components.
9. പ്രശ്നപരിഹാരം
If you encounter issues with your Waveshare 2-inch LCD Display Module, consider the following troubleshooting steps:
- ഡിസ്പ്ലേ/ബ്ലാങ്ക് സ്ക്രീൻ ഇല്ല:
- Verify all power connections (VCC, GND) are correct and stable.
- Check the backlight (BL) pin connection and ensure it is enabled in your software.
- Confirm the RST (Reset) pin is correctly connected and toggled during initialization.
- Ensure the SPI communication lines (DIN, CLK, CS, DC) are correctly wired and that your software is sending data.
- Double-check the initialization sequence in your code against the ST7789 datasheet or Waveshare exampലെസ്.
- Incorrect Colors/Distorted Image:
- Verify the color mode settings in your software match the display's 262K color depth.
- Check for loose or incorrect SPI data line connections.
- Ensure the display orientation settings (e.g., rotation, mirroring) are configured as desired.
- Slow Refresh Rate:
- Optimize your SPI communication speed in software, ensuring it's within the limits of your microcontroller and the ST7789 driver.
- Reduce the amount of data being sent to the display if possible, or optimize drawing routines.
- മൊഡ്യൂൾ കണ്ടെത്തിയില്ല:
- Ensure the CS (Chip Select) pin is correctly asserted (low active) during SPI communication.
- Check for any short circuits or incorrect wiring that might prevent the module from responding.
10. ഔട്ട്ലൈൻ അളവുകൾ
The physical dimensions of the Waveshare 2-inch LCD Display Module are provided below for integration into your projects.

Image 10.1: Detailed outline dimensions of the display module in millimeters.
11. വാറൻ്റിയും പിന്തുണയും
For warranty information, technical support, and additional resources, please refer to the official Waveshare website or contact their customer service. Development resources, including datasheets, schematics, and example code, are typically available on the product's dedicated wiki page or support portal.
വേവ്ഷെയർ ഒഫീഷ്യൽ Webസൈറ്റ്: www.waveshare.com





